1.

To make the filter active in the filter set, select Enabled and toggle it to Yes. If Enabled is toggled to No, the
filter can still exist in the filter set, but it will have no effect.

2.

If you want the filter to for ward packets that match its criteria to the destination IP address, select Forward
and toggle it to Yes. If Forward is toggled to No, packets matching the filter’s criteria will be discarded.

3.

Select Source IP Address and enter the source IP address this filter will match on. You can enter a subnet
or a host address.

4.

Select Source IP Address Mask and enter a mask for the source IP address. This allows you to fur ther
modify the way the filter will match on the source address. Enter 0.0.0.0 to force the filter to match on all
source IP addresses, or enter 255.255.255.255 to match the source IP address exclusively.

5.

Select Dest. IP Address and enter the destination IP address this filter will match on. You can enter a
subnet or a host address.

6.

Select Dest. IP Address Mask and enter a mask for the destination IP address. This allows you to fur ther
modify the way the filter will match on the destination address. Enter 0.0.0.0 to force the filter to match on
all destination IP addresses.

7.

Select Protocol Type and enter ICMP, TCP, UDP, Any, or the number of another IP transpor t protocol (see
the table on

page 14-9

).

Note: If Protocol Type is set to TCP or UDP, the settings for por t comparison that you configure in steps 8
and 9 will appear. These settings only take effect if the Protocol Type is TCP or UDP.

8.

Select Source Port Compare and choose a comparison method for the filter to use on a packet’s source
por t number. Then select Source Port ID and enter the actual source por t number to match on (see the
table on

page 14-7

).

9.

Select Dest. Port Compare and choose a comparison method for the filter to use on a packet’s destination
por t number. Then select Dest. Port ID and enter the actual destination por t number to match on (see the
table on

page 14-7

).
